Incidence and risk factors of post-transplant diabetes mellitus in heart recipients / 中华器官移植杂志

ABSTRACT
Objective To determine the incidence and independent risk factors of new onset posttransplantation diabetes mellitus (PTDM) and its prognostic value in medium term survival rate in heart transplant recipients.Method We performed a retrospective study on all heart transplant recipients in a single center from June 2004 to May 2012,and selected 226 patients without DM in pretransplant period with median 41-month follow-up.According to the diagnostic criteria of the American Diabetes Association (ADA) 2006 revised edition of PTDM,the selected patients were divided into PTDM (group 1) and NPTDM (group 2).Univariate analysis and logistic regression analysis were used to determine preoperative and postoperative risk factors responsible for PTDM.Kaplan-Meier method and Log rank test were used for survival analysis.Result Of the 226 patients,53 case developed DM (23.5 %).The multivariate analysis identified the following as predictive factors for the development of PTDMage ([OR]1.05,95% CI1.01 ~2.30,P =0.012),and first-degree relatives of family history of DM ([OR]1.90,95% CI1.04~4.10,P =0.032).The 1-,3-and 5-year survival rate in PTDM patients post-transplantation was 100.0%,98.0% and 89.8%,and that in NPTDM patients was 98.2%,94.2% and 92.4%,respectively.Log Rank test displayed no significant difference between two survival curves (P>0.05).Conclusion PTDM is a frequent comorbidity after HT.Age and first-degree relatives of family history of DM were significant and independent risk factors for the development of PTDM during the follow-up period.By appropriate treatment,the medium-term survival rate of patients with PTDM was unaffected.
